How every number on this page is set
Feminine-care products contact the vulvovaginal mucosa, which is markedly more permeable and bioavailable than intact skin; the standard is written on a mucosal basis and never on a dermal or dietary basis. The category splits into two instrument families that share this basis but are never conflated. Device forms — tampons, pads, cups, discs, period underwear — are regulated as medical devices for biocompatibility (21 CFR Part 884; EU MDR 2017/745; ISO 10993), but no government sets a numeric heavy-metal content limit for the finished device in any jurisdiction, so every panel analyte resolves to a mandatory analytical control or a substantiated not-material determination, never an invented number.
Cosmetic forms — feminine wipes, deodorants, douches, intimate washes — are cosmetics, so sovereign cosmetic contaminant limits apply, adopted at the strictest mucosal-contact tier a government draws. Lead reads across the German BVL 2017 toothpaste tier (500 µg/kg, stricter than the general-cosmetic 2000 because vaginal mucosa is more permeable than the oral mucosa that limit was written for); cadmium (100), total arsenic (500) and total mercury (100) bind the strictest general-cosmetic value directly; and nickel binds the only sovereign cosmetic nickel content limit (Korea MFDS 2025, 10000). Occurrence establishes materiality — a metal a routed survey measures present cannot be recorded not-material — but never sets the number.
Master Limit Table
All values in ppb (µg/kg), as-sold basis. 0 of 11 analytes carry a firm ceiling; the remainder are governed by mandatory control or reflex-speciation screening with no standalone number, itemised in the derivation below. A brand meeting every firm value on a like-for-like basis, and passing every control, qualifies for the mark.

Tier 1 (Pb, iAs, Hg, MeHg, Cd) are zero-tolerance toxics with no established safe threshold. Tier 2 (tAs, Ni, Sn, Al, Cr, Cr-VI) carry a 150% transitional allowance under the program’s Status A–E framework.
Derivation — mandatory control, no sovereign limit
No government sets a heavy-metal content limit for Menstrual pads and liners. Every analyte on the panel is held under mandatory control — measured on every lot and escalated against route-appropriate toxicological anchors — or, where the chemistry rules it out of the matrix, recorded as a substantiated not-material determination. No number is invented.
